Data grows voluminously and exponentially with heterogeneity and complexity. A single organization or industry processes more than a few million transactions hourly and stores several petabytes of data. Data analytics can reflect hidden patterns, incomprehensible relationships, intrinsic information relations, and segmentation. The data applications have introduced cutting-edge possibilities in every activity in our life. Thus, studying data and its underlying structure, dynamics of data relations, and newer data technologies are a never-ending process. The literature and research on data management are enormous; they do not sufficiently solve the data processing requirements.

Currently, the use of technology and interrelations among information pieces generate gargantuan amounts of data. Many studies tend to develop models and systems to analyse the voluminous datasets. Analysing the impact of data leads to application domains on decisions that have a systematic influence. Knowledge generated from the data analysis can enable the production of critical information for several domains.

Hence this conference reviews and discusses the recent trends, opportunities, and pitfalls of data management and how it has impacted organizations to create successful business and technology strategies and remain updated in data technology. This conference also highlights the current open research directions of data analytics that require further consideration/
